Tinc NV 2021 AR2
The report outlines TINC's activities and financial performance for the 2020-2021 fiscal year, highlighting its operational and financial resilience during the COVID-19 pandemic. The company achieved a net profit of ’31.1 million, a 74.1% increase from the previous year, driven by a strong portfolio result of ’36.5 million. The fair value of TINC's diversified investment portfolio grew by 16.6% to ’396.9 million, supported by ’47.9 million in new investments across public, energy, and digital infrastructure, as well as support real estate. TINC also expanded its supervisory board to nine members, increasing gender diversity, and established a sustainability roadmap to integrate ESG principles and align with the UN Sustainable Development Goals.
